德国阳光蓄电池电极设计

发布时间:2016-07-18 11:52:46 浏览次数:

一般常用的德国阳光蓄电池在生产设计时,其阳光电池桩较粗些的一端为正电极,另一端则细些为负电极,同时可辨认一下电瓶桩柱的颜色,其中正电极桩柱呈现深棕色,而负电极则呈现为深灰色。另外有些电瓶的正负标记用英文字母表示,即P表示为正电极,N表示为负电极,这在检修充电时可千万不能搞错。

利用德国阳光蓄电池整流二极管测定
Determination of rectifier diodes using German sunlight battery
电源稳压器中的整流二极管具有单向导电性能可找一支整流二极管,一只40w白炽灯.然后依次按电瓶的一个桩柱→二极管+端→二极管-端→白炽灯→电瓶另一桩柱顺序串接起来,形成一个电灯串联回路,此时若回路中的白炽灯被点燃发光,则证明二极管极端与电瓶桩柱连接处为电瓶的正电极,另一端为电瓶的负电极。

采用德国阳光蓄电池导线短路进行识别

The use of the German sunshine battery wire short circuit identification

德国阳光蓄电池
将两根铜芯电源线分别跨接在待测定的旧电瓶电极处,再将正常配置好的电解液(浓盐水)倒入一只玻璃茶杯内,将电源线两端分别插入茶杯内,并各自搁放在玻璃杯两侧边沿(两线在杯中不能相碰),然后观察各自引线端在电解液中的冒泡情况,如果某一电线线端气泡上泛的小泡明显而又较多时,则说明电源线连接电瓶的一端为负电极,气泡上泛少而又不明显端则为电瓶的正电极。
